Key Features to Look For
Piece Count
The number of pieces is a big deal. Smaller puzzles, like 50-100 pieces, are good for beginners or when you have less time. Puzzles with 200-500 pieces offer a moderate challenge. For a real brain workout, look for puzzles with 1000 pieces or more. Many free sites let you choose the difficulty.
Image Quality
You want a puzzle image that looks good. Clear, vibrant pictures make the puzzle more enjoyable. Blurry or pixelated images can be frustrating. Look for websites that use high-resolution photos or artwork.
Puzzle Variety
It’s fun to have lots of choices! Good free puzzle sites offer a wide range of themes. You can find puzzles with animals, landscapes, art, movies, and more. This keeps things exciting and lets you find something new whenever you want.
User Interface
A good website is easy to use. You should be able to find puzzles quickly and start playing without confusion. Simple controls for rotating pieces and moving them around are important.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q: Are all free online jigsaw puzzles truly free?
A: Most websites offer a large selection of free puzzles. Some might have premium puzzles or features that cost money, but you can usually find plenty of free options.
Q: Do I need to download anything to play?
A: Usually, no. Most free online jigsaw puzzles are played right in your web browser. You just need an internet connection.
Q: Can I play these puzzles on my phone or tablet?
A: Many websites are designed to work on different devices, including smartphones and tablets. Check if the site is mobile-friendly.
Q: What happens if I get stuck?
A: Some sites offer hints or a way to see the full image. Don’t be afraid to use them if you need a little help!
Q: How do I find puzzles with specific themes?
A: Good websites have search bars or category menus. You can type in what you’re looking for, like “cats” or “mountains,” or browse through different sections.
Q: Is it better to use a mouse or a touchscreen for online puzzles?
A: It depends on the website and your preference. A mouse can be precise, while a touchscreen can feel more direct and intuitive for some.
Q: Can I play with friends online?
A: Some advanced puzzle sites might offer multiplayer options, but most free online jigsaw puzzles are for solo play.
Q: How do I know if an image will be good quality before I start?
A: Look at the puzzle preview image. If it looks clear and sharp, the puzzle pieces will likely be too. Websites that specialize in puzzles often use good quality images.
Q: What if I want a puzzle with a different number of pieces than what’s offered?
A: Many sites let you choose the difficulty level, which often means choosing the number of pieces. Look for options to adjust the piece count.
Q: Is there a limit to how many free puzzles I can play?
A: Generally, there is no limit. You can play as many free puzzles as you like!
